L/Cpl. Christopher Baker
British Army 9th Btn. Royal Dublin Fusiliers
from:Dublin
(d.16th Aug 1917)
Christopher Baker was born in Curragh Camp, County Kildare, and lived in Dublin. He enlisted in Naas, County Kildare. The 9th Battalion were part of the 16th Division and fought in the Third Battle of Ypres from June to November 1917. Christopher Baker was killed in action near Ypres on the first day of the Battle of Langemarck, and he is buried in Tyne Cot Cemetery.
